The Book of Joy: A Christian Novel That Was Too Real for Christian Publishers to Publish

Adult; General Fiction (including literary and historical); (Market)

Have you ever had God grab you by the ankles, pick you up, and shake all the change out of your pockets? Joy did. She is a young, faithful Christian woman, engaged and headed towards the life she always dreamed of.  When everything goes topsy-turvy, Joy finds herself doubting God; wondering why He would allow her dreams to be ruined. 

From this place of imbalance, Joy starts a job as an advocate for rape survivors in a new town filled with odd, inspired people. Joy will be confronted with topics like relationships, work, sex, death, alcohol, service, assault, justice, play, church, and more in an authentic, surprising spiritual journey.

The Book of Joy is a no hold’s bar story that tackles various societal issues challenging today’s Christ followers. Joy’s spiritual path crosses with the disenfranchised, faithful, crazy, atheists, sinners, hurting, and God Himself in a way that is funny, sad, stimulating, eye-opening, and thought-provoking.

With an innovative inclusion of music and lyrics to bring the content of this strange book to life, it is interesting for new and veteran Christians alike while being strongly grounded in Biblical truths.This book may be the one thing that God wants to use to shake you up.
